The Evolution of Ram Truck Components
Since the brand name transitioned into a standalone entity in 2009, the engineering behind Ram trucks has actually ended up being progressively sophisticated. Modern Ram 1500, 2500, and 3500 models integrate complicated electronics with heavy-duty mechanical systems. This advancement suggests that choosing the proper parts is no longer almost fitment; it is about ensuring compatibility with innovative onboard computers and safety systems.

The large size of a Ram truck implies that particular systems bear more stress than those in basic guest automobiles. Owners ought to prioritize high-quality parts in the following classifications:
1. Engine and Powertrain
The heart of the Ram truck-- whether it is the 5.7 L Hemi V8 or the 6.7 L Cummins Turbo Diesel-- counts on high-precision parts. Frequent replacement of oil filters, air filters, and fuel filters is critical, especially for diesel variants that are delicate to fuel contaminants.
2. Suspension and Steering
Ram trucks are regularly utilized for transporting and hauling. Gradually, ball joints, tie rod ends, and shock absorbers wear. For heavy-duty designs (2500 and 3500), the suspension elements are significantly beefier to manage massive payloads, and replacements should match these load scores.
3. Braking Systems
Stopping a car that can weigh over 7,000 pounds needs tremendous friction. Brake pads, rotors, and calipers for Ram trucks are created to dissipate heat rapidly. In the USA, many owners select ceramic pads to lower dust and sound during durable towing.

The most accurate method to discover a part number is by using the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). This 17-digit code can be found on the driver-side control panel or inside the door jamb. Lots of online part merchants enable users to input their VIN to filter for exact-fit elements.
Are Ram 1500 and Ram 2500 parts interchangeable?
Generally, no. While they may share some interior trim or little electrical sensing units, the significant mechanical components-- consisting of engines, transmissions, axles, and suspension systems-- are considerably bigger and more robust on the 2500 and 3500 "Heavy Duty" models.
Is it hard to find parts for older Dodge Ram trucks?
Parts for 2nd (1994-- 2001) and third-generation (2002-- 2008) Ram trucks remain extensively available in the USA due to the high volume of these trucks still on the road. However, OE (Mopar) assistance for particular interior plastics or specialized sensors might be reducing, requiring more dependence on the aftermarket.
Should I buy remanufactured parts?
Remanufactured parts, such as alternators, beginners, and transmissions, are typically a cost-efficient and eco-friendly choice. They are dismantled, cleaned, and rebuilt with brand-new wear components. They usually come with a service warranty and are often more dependable than "used" parts from a salvage lawn.
Why are diesel parts more expensive than gas engine parts?
Diesel parts, especially for the Cummins engine, are designed to endure much greater compression ratios and running pressures. The products used (such as high-grade steel and specialized alloys) and the complexity of the fuel injection systems add to the higher cost point.
